Armed with rubber gloves and cleaning supplies, helpers trek through the wilderness to spruce up remote huts dotted across the countryFrom two-person shelters to a 54-bunk fortress, New Zealands countryside is scattered with huts that offer weary hikers a safe place to rest. Some huts sit along the popular Milford and Routeburn tracks, others are perched in remote valleys in the wilderness, with views ranging from snowy peaks to flourishing bush.But the publicly owned network is too vast for the...
